The Tale Of The Christmas Carolers


“Come on,” Sue said. “Go Christmas Caroling with us. It will be fun!”.

“But I don’t want to” said Carolyn “I suck at singing”

“You need to stop thinking of yourself and be spontaneous sometimes” “Go where the wind takes you and stop listening to your feelings all the time”. Said Sue.

“Alright I’ll come” said Carolyn.

“Awesome I’ll pick you up tomorrow evening at 5:00pm” “Remember to wear warm clothes an have fun”. Said Sue.

What have I gotten myself into wondered Carolyn to herself. Oh well to late to back out now she thought. The next day arrived. Carolyn was already to go Christmas Caroling. She was excited. At 500pm Sue picked Carolyn up as promised. They drove downtown on a lovely snowy December evening to meet up with other Christmas carolers. First on the agenda was drinking apple cider. As she was drinking her apple cider Carolyn mingled with Sue and the other Christmas carolers. There was Abigail, Christine, Leanne and Sandra. All for women were really cheerful and they had sparkles to their faces. As it neared 6:00pm Sue called the group together.

“Ready to make some magic happen” Asked Sue

“Yes” said the other women except for Carolyn who was wondering what she had gotten herself into.

So off went the women Christmas Caroling. Carolyn thought they might be knocking on doors but she was mistaken. Instead they walked down quiet residential streets and just sang Christmas songs. Residents would open their doors and when they saw the Christmas carolers smiles would come to their faces and they would be filled with joy and good cheer. The end of the route took the small group of Christmas Carolers to a park. At the park they walked up to a small Charlie Brown Tree. Out of their backpacks the women took out Christmas decorations and decorated the tree as best they could. Then the women surrounded the tree and sang Christmas songs to their hearts content. Finally the evening of Christmas caroling was over. As sue drove Carolyn home she asked Carolyn how she had enjoyed Christmas caroling. Carolyn told sue that she loved Christmas caroling and would join the group year after year for Christmas caroling.

The End.
